Question: How does cytokinesis in plant cells differ from that in animal cells?
Answer:

Cytokinesis in plant cells

Cytokinesis is animal cells

The division of the cytoplasm takes place by cell plate formation.

(i)

The division of the cytoplasm takes place by cell furrow method.

Cell plate formation starts at the centre of the cell and grows outward, toward the lateral walls.

(ii)

Furrow starts at the periphery and then moves inward, dividing the cell into two parts.
